What affects the price

Replacing your roof involves several variables that shift your final bill. The total square footage of your property is the biggest factor, followed closely by the pitch or steepness of your roof, which dictates how safely crews can work. You will also need to choose your materials—architectural shingles, metal, or tile each carry different price points. We also have to account for the removal and disposal of your current roof, plus the condition of the underlying wood decking that might need repairs once the old shingles are off. What are the best roof shingle types for Portland's rainy climate?

For Portland's rainy climate, durable and water-resistant roof shingles are essential. Architectural or laminate shingles offer excellent protection against moisture and wind. Some homeowners opt for metal roofing for its superior longevity and water-shedding capabilities. Consider shingles with good algae resistance, common in damp environments. What is involved in installing corrugated metal roofing in Portland?

Installing corrugated metal roofing in Portland involves ensuring a proper slope for water runoff. Professionals use specialized fasteners to create a watertight seal, crucial for our rainfall. Proper underlayment is also vital. This type of roofing is durable and low-maintenance, making it a practical choice. The pros ensure it's installed correctly for longevity.

What are the different types of roof tiles available for Portland homes?

Portland homes can utilize various roof tiles, including asphalt, clay, and concrete. Asphalt shingles are the most common and cost-effective. Clay and concrete tiles offer a more premium look and greater durability but are heavier. Consider the architectural style of your home and its structural capacity.
